How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Fort Dupont?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
Fort Dupont Studio Apartments | $998 | $998 | $998 |
| Fort Dupont 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,470 | $845 | $2,210 |
| Fort Dupont 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,626 | $1,314 | $2,925 |
| Fort Dupont 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,760 | $1,700 | $3,150 |
| Fort Dupont 4 Bedroom Apartments | $5,200 | $5,200 | $5,200 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Studio Fort Dupont Apartments
How much is the average rent for a Studio Fort Dupont Apartment?
The average rent for a Studio Apartment in Fort Dupont is $998.
What is the largest available Studio Fort Dupont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Fort Dupont is a 480 square feet unit starting from $1,403 at Penn Southern.
What is the average size for Fort Dupont Studio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Studio rental in Fort Dupont is currently 425 sq ft.
